Level ζ (Pronunciation: Zeta) is the 6th Hellenic level of the Backrooms, being one of the most dangerous of them due to a variety of mainly environmental factors.
Description:
Level ζ is a sprawling complex of metal catwalk-like bridges surrounded by tangled servers that defy typical architecture and elevation, having no established ground floor or ceiling. Allowing for easy access between different areas are stairways and balconies of varying length and size.
Darkness is prevalent throughout Level ζ, only being illuminated by the server lights which glow a variety of colors from deep reds to bright greens and blues. A faint smell of metal, blood, and burning plastic shrouds the area, as well as smoke that emits from the overheating machinery. The atmosphere is warm and humid, with a temperature that typically lies at 92°F (~33°C).
Various environmental dangers make traversing Level ζ difficult. Bridges can be unsteady and prone to collapsing, along with exposed wiring and server parts that can easily catch fire. Whatever you do, it is advised not to interact with any servers as they can easily cause severe burns or electrocution if not handled properly. Any loose clothing or hair should also be met with caution. Adding on to this danger, many people experience rapid declines in mental health, which is typically caused by a variety of factors, including the immense darkness of some rooms, as well as the overstimulating factors of the environment such as the heat, humidity, and smell.
Occasionally, one may come across small server rooms well-lit by fluorescent lights. These rooms are messy and obscured by large amounts of wires and old computer parts. One wrong step in one of these rooms can lead to getting yourself electrocuted by exposed wiring, or worse, the entire room set on fire. Some areas in the complex are completely made out of wires, which can easily be fallen through if one is not careful.
